Output ec61f3b6d272f61bd4bc49773e5f1c3e11aa9718346fda8dc4d08cbd112569c5:0

value
3173727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253821311e565c8a48cfe2624b04846977ba0c98 OP_EQUAL
address
355pAbf3CTrXmwkkxAMpWLwxLFc5nM92Bo
transaction
ec61f3b6d272f61bd4bc49773e5f1c3e11aa9718346fda8dc4d08cbd112569c5